Default 08 H2 service 4×4, stabilitrak, traction. Remote start not working

Hey All, I searched everywhere and can't find much on this.
I have a 2008 H2 base.
All fuses under the hood checked out good. It runs & drives in all gears OK. Reverse OK. Recently replaced grommet to shift linkage & trans fluid looks good, but about a week of driving the lights came on & the dial for 4x4 light blinks in all settings but, it won't stay on.
Also the remote start doesn't work anymore... Any clue ?
thanks in advance....B

Could be a wheel sensor, could be a module, could be a ground. Having the vehicle scanned by a shop will give you an idea where the fault lies. The AutoZone / O'Reilly scanners only scan for Check Engine light codes, not the rest of the vehicle's modules.
